Pura Vida

por Sara Alva

MiembrosReseñasPopularidadValoración promediaConversaciones
1521,380,075 (3.71)Ninguno
Simon has found himself in an open relationship for the summer-though not by choice. Instead of wallowing, he's decided to make the most of a family vacation to Costa Rica by hooking up with the first hot guy available. Trouble is, he has no clue how to go about doing that.Luckily, he runs into someone with a little more experience. But when the moments of lust turn into something more, Simon isn't so sure he'll be able to return to his old relationship. And there's no way to hold onto this new one, either, as thousands of miles will separate them in only a few short weeks. Either way, he'll have to learn to let go.*This novella was written as a part of the 2013 M/M Romance Group's "Love Has No Boundaries" event. The paperback is the same edition as the ebook.… (más)

FGMAMTC Blog Review
3.5 stars

Pura Vida is the story of a boy around college age who goes on vacation with his family. His family is fairly well off. He has a decent life. But something is missing. He doesn't have a satisfied accomplished feeling about himself or the direction his life is moving. While on vacation, he meets a local guy that changes his outlook, which makes a big impact on his future.

This is a wonderful short read. I believe most of us can identify with parts of the storyline. It left me with a good feeling.
